The Austin Aztex U23s join 32 other teams from across the United States in the first round of the tournament. By the end, eight teams from each of five leagues (MLS, USL-1, USL-2, PDL and USASA) will battle for the honor of winning a tournament that dates back nearly a hundred years. Aztex FC are thrilled to announce that the opponent for the Aztex U23s in the first round will be the USL-1’s Atlanta Silverbacks, and that the match will be played in the Aztex’s own Dragon Stadium in Round Rock at 7:30 PM on Tuesday, June 10th. The Silverbacks were the runner-up in last season’s USL-1 race, falling 4-0 in the final to the Seattle Sounders. They currently sit in 7th place this season, their 2-3-2 record earning them 8 points in 7 games played. The full list of first-round games is available on USSoccer.com. In a stroke of good luck, Stoke City F.C. manager Tony Pulis plans to be in Austin the week of the game. The visit from the boss of Austin’s English partner team will allow him to see an important match during his time in Texas. Stoke City was promoted from the second-highest division of English football to the highest division, the Premiership, earlier this month. Upon his return to England, Pulis will continue preparations for next season, when his team will be pitted against such world soccer powerhouses as Champions Cup finalists Manchester United and Chelsea F.C.
